Natal Sweet Orange Tree (Citrus sinensis 'Natal')
The Jumbo-Sized, Heavy-Yielding International Champion
If you are looking to offer your customers an orange tree that stands out for sheer fruit size and abundant production, the Natal Sweet Orange is a spectacular choice. Highly popular in premium global citrus orchards, this robust variety is celebrated for producing beautifully round, noticeably large fruit (often weighing between 300 to 350 grams each) packed with a massive amount of rich juice.
As a vigorous, heavy-bearing evergreen tree, the Natal is an excellent performer that rewards home gardeners with an impressive visual display of giant golden-orange fruits nestled against dark, glossy green foliage.

Plant Care & Specifications
| Feature | Details |
| Sunlight | Full Sun (6 to 8+ hours of direct sunlight daily for optimum fruit sizing) |
| Watering | Moderate; water deeply when the top 2 inches of soil feel dry to the touch |
| Soil | Highly well-draining, fertile, sandy-loam or premium citrus mix |
| Hardiness Zones | Outdoors in Zones 9–11; handles container lifestyle exceptionally well when pruned |
| Mature Size | 12–15 ft in-ground; easily pruned to maintain a compact 5–6 ft in large containers |
Grower's Tip: Because Natal oranges produce such impressively large, heavy fruit, ensure the tree receives a steady supply of balanced citrus fertilizer in early spring and mid-summer. Keeping the branches well-nourished guarantees they remain strong and sturdy enough to support the weight of a massive harvest!

Growing in the Ground
- Plant in a location that receives 6–8 hours of direct sunlight each day.
- Use well-draining, fertile soil with good organic matter.
- Water deeply 1–2 times per week, allowing the top layer of soil to dry slightly between watering. Increase watering during hot, dry weather.
- Apply a balanced citrus fertilizer during spring and summer according to the manufacturer's instructions.
- Prune lightly to remove dead, damaged, or crossing branches and to maintain good air circulation.
- Protect young trees from frost and extreme cold.
Growing in a Pot
- Choose a container with adequate drainage holes and use a high-quality, well-draining citrus potting mix.
- Place the pot in a bright, sunny location where the plant receives at least 6–8 hours of direct sunlight daily.
- Water when the top 2–3 cm (1 inch) of the potting mix feels dry. Avoid over watering or allowing the pot to sit in standing water.
- Feed with a citrus-specific fertilizer every 4–6 weeks during the active growing season.
- Re-pot every 2–3 years or when the roots become crowded.
- In regions with cold winters, move the container to a sheltered, frost-free location when temperatures approach freezing.
General Care Tips
- Ensure good air circulation around the plant.
- Mulch around in-ground trees to help retain soil moisture, keeping mulch a few centimeters away from the trunk.
- Regularly inspect for common citrus pests such as aphids, scale insects, mealybugs, and spider mites, and treat promptly if needed.
- Remove any dead or diseased branches to encourage healthy growth and fruit production.
